The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Yorkshire with a requirement for DevOps sk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ited DevOps over the 6 months to 26 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
26 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 25 17 10
Rank change year-on-year -8 -7 -2
Permanent jobs citing DevOps 444 1,041 1,018
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Yorkshire 7.43% 13.45% 14.08%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 9.08% 13.73% 15.07%
Number of salaries quoted 318 531 738
10th Percentile £37,500 £41,250 £40,000
25th Percentile £44,803 £51,875 £47,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£59,763 £61,180 £60,000
Median % change year-on-year -2.32% +1.97% +9.44%
75th Percentile £72,433 £77,715 £75,000
90th Percentile £87,500 £90,000 £91,250
England median annual salary £65,000 £70,000 £70,000
% change year-on-year -7.14% - +7.69%
